Loading dock, Sorrel Quay building: deliveries are accepted Monday to Friday, 07:00–15:30 only. The dock is managed by Grayfen Logistics, who require all couriers to sign the dock register before unloading. Facilities staff should not prop the roller shutter open between deliveries, as it triggers the Quayside alarm loop. Out-of-hours deliveries must be pre-approved by the duty manager. To open the dock personnel door, enter the code below.

turnstile pass: bdg-YEOZLM-79341408

## Building Access — Spares Room (Hullbrook Annex)

Contractors: the spare hardware room is down the east corridor on the ground floor, third door on the left. Sign in at the front desk first and grab a visitor lanyard. Anything you take out, jot it in the blue logbook — yes, even the little stuff. The door self-locks, so don't wedge it. To get in, punch in the code below.

staff pass of hagug-taguf = bdg-HJ-9

Hi team — handover notes on the Brackenfold ORM refactor. We're halfway through replacing the old Quernstone mapper with the new repository layer; anything under `legacy/models` is untouched, so tread carefully there. Migrations run through Tansy, and yes, the rollback scripts are tested — mostly. Biggest gotcha: the schema-lock service occasionally wedges mid-migration and refuses new connections until you manually release it. The release console will prompt for credentials when that happens. Unlock it with the recovery passphrase below.

strongbox words: olimir-ulaox-jorius